St Stephen's House

St Stephen’s House is an Anglican foundation specialising in Theology. Many of our Theology students are training for ordination in the Church of England or other churches of the Anglican Communion, but applications are welcomed for all graduate courses in Theology and related disciplines.

The College also welcomes applicants for the PGCE in all subjects offered by the University, and in the MSc and DPhil in Education. Prospective students need not be Anglican but will be in sympathy with the educational and spiritual ethos of the House.

Accommodation and Meals

other line
  • Accommodation is available on the main College site for all students in study bedrooms, flats and houses according to need.
  • Accommodation in study bedrooms is available on a term-only or year-round basis.
  • Meals are provided in Hall for all students, with early breakfast provision for PGCE students
  • The College is currently able to offer parking facilities to all students.
